About the trim caps. I bought the turbosonics for my three pumps and every one still leaks. I followed the directions that came with them to a tee. Now I just keep a can of brake cleaner and a roll of paper towels on board and clean the oil up after every run. Ron |
Ron,
Nice pics, thanks for posting them. Was his old boat the 35' Too Old was posting? My trim reservoirs leak too but not from the caps. It's a real pain keeping the bilge clean. I think the plastic to metal fit is the culprit. You can rotate the tanks relative to the pump bodies. When you get bounced around, the oil leaks down the outsides of the hoses and drips right near the inside if the transom. Thanks, Mark |
